Forms and Attribution Now Work Together More Cleanly

Forms and attribution workflows are now positioned as related surfaces inside SGEN. Submissions and source context sit in the same platform pass, so your team reviews lead data with the context it needs — without crossing between disconnected tools.

What changed

In a plugin tower, forms ship from one plugin and attribution from another. The gap shows up as submissions with no source context — you know someone filled out the form, but not where they came from. SGEN's scoped component system has always kept forms and attribution conflict-free in a single platform, but the two surfaces were not clearly presented as a pair. That positioning is now explicit.

Forms handling is no longer treated as a disconnected feature. It is part of a broader reporting and attribution layer. Submissions and their source context can be reviewed together, giving teams a cleaner operational story for lead capture.

Where it fits

This improvement touches two SG-Module surfaces that platform users already work in.

Forms
Submissions with context

The Forms surface now surfaces source attribution alongside each submission. Your Store's team, for example, can see whether a contact came in through the homepage enquiry form or a campaign landing page — without leaving the Forms admin.

Attribution
Reporting tied to lead activity

Attribution reporting is aligned with form submission data. Source context — where a visitor came from before filling out a form — is part of the same platform layer, not a separate tool requiring its own import or sync.

Why it matters

Lead capture only tells half the story if source context is missing. Teams that rely on submissions to qualify leads need to know where those leads came from — not as a bonus, but as part of the operational workflow. Aligning the two surfaces removes the friction of cross-referencing data from separate tools or plugins.

No plugin gap

Because forms and attribution live in the same scoped component system, there is no sync delay, no import step, and no plugin conflict to manage.

One platform pass

Submissions and source context are reviewed in the same place. The team does not need to cross between tools to answer "where did this lead come from?"
